How do dental implants restore teeth?

You may have heard of them, but what exactly are dental implants? Dental implants are artificial appliances used to replace missing teeth. It’s not quite as nature gave you, but they act and look like natural teeth, sometimes even better.

Dental implants are light years ahead of their competition. Unlike conventional bridges and dentures that only replace the crown, implants replace your entire tooth, including the root. The implant post made from titanium settles under the gums and deep into the jawbone. On top of it sits an abutment, a small metal connector that protrudes above the gum line to serve as a foundation for your replacement tooth. The final part of your implant is a custom-crafted dental crown made to blend with your surrounding teeth. We aren’t exaggerating when we say an implant changes your life. How are dental implants placed?

Precise planning is vital for the success of your implant treatment. Dr. Lindsey starts your treatment with a comprehensive consultation covering your medical history, oral health, jawbone health, expectations, etc. Your dentist uses digital scans, photos, and x-rays to assess your jawbone and determine if it’s healthy enough to support and implant. Using all this information, the dentist will create a personalized treatment plan based on your specific needs and goals.

Next, the dentist will painlessly place the implant post precisely in the jawbone. Then, the implant site will be stitched for 3-6 months to allow the implant to fuse with the jawbone. After this period, the implant will be firmly secured in the jawbone to support one or more teeth.

The next phase of your treatment is restoration. The dentist first places an abutment by uncovering your gums to reveal the implant. This minor surgery requires about two weeks of healing. The final step of your implant journey is to cap off your implant with a natural-looking dental crown. Your implant tooth blends seamlessly with your teeth to restore your smile to its full function and aesthetics.
